Why Paper Cups Are in Demand

Plastic pollution is a pressing global issue. Single-use plastic items are being phased out in many regions, making way for biodegradable and recyclable options. Paper cups, made from sustainable materials and often lined with biodegradable coatings, offer a practical and environmentally responsible alternative.

In a bustling city like Ahmedabad—home to thousands of tea stalls, cafes, restaurants, and event organizers—this shift has created a significant market for paper cups.

Ahmedabad: A Hub for Paper Cup Manufacturing

Thanks to its strategic location, robust infrastructure, and skilled workforce, Ahmedabad has emerged as a hub for paper cup manufacturing in Western India. The city is well-connected to distribution networks across Gujarat, Rajasthan, Maharashtra, and beyond, making it an ideal location for large-scale and small-scale manufacturing units.

Local manufacturers are investing in high-speed, automated paper cup machines that ensure precision, hygiene, and productivity. From small 100 ml chai cups to large 500 ml takeaway beverage containers, the range is extensive and customizable.

What Sets Ahmedabad Manufacturers Apart

  1. Quality and Innovation: Paper cup manufacturers in Ahmedabad are adopting international standards for production. Many offer customizable printing options for branding, ideal for events, hotels, and takeaway businesses.

  2. Eco-Friendly Focus: The emphasis is on sustainability—cups are often made using food-grade paper with water-based inks, and newer models use PLA (a plant-based bioplastic) for lining instead of PE (plastic), ensuring compostability.

  3. Cost-Effective Solutions: With competitive pricing, Ahmedabad's manufacturers are meeting both bulk and niche market demands without compromising on quality.

  4. Support for Startups: Many manufacturers provide support for new businesses—offering small MOQs (Minimum Order Quantities), co-branding opportunities, and design consultation.
